The US Secretary of State, Antony Blinken, assured this Thursday that Gaza civilians will not be targets of Israeli attacks and accused the Islamist group Hamas of using them as “human shields” against Israeli bombings.
“Hamas continues to use civilians as human shields, something that is not new, something it has always done, intentionally putting civilians in danger to protect themselves,” Blinken said at a press conference in Tel Aviv.
Blinken confirmed that he discussed with Israeli authorities the humanitarian needs of the Gaza Strip, bombed by the Israeli army, while defending the right to respond to the deadly Hamas attack.
“We discussed ways to meet the humanitarian needs of the people of Gaza to protect them while Israel conducts its legitimate security operations to defend against terrorism and try to ensure this never happens again,” Blinken said.
The head of North American diplomacy also assured Israeli President Isaac Herzog during a meeting in Tel Aviv that Israel will win the war against Hamas with the help of the United States.
At the beginning of the meeting with Herzog, Blinken maintained that the bloody attack against Israel “is almost impossible to understand” and that it will be “very difficult to erase from minds and hearts.”
“But I felt an intense determination on Israel’s part to win. And the United States is here as an ally to help ensure that it does,” Blinken said.
The US Secretary of State recalled that in the Middle East there is “a path of integration, cooperation and normalization”, which includes the Palestinians, compared to the path chosen by Hamas, of “terror and destruction.”
“The choice is clear. We are together and we will walk together, which is what our people ask of us,” Blinken insisted.
Herzog thanked US President Joe Biden for his “enormous friendship” and stated that Blinken’s visit was proof of that esteem.
“We must be clear (…) that the security and defense that the people of Israel deserve is a priority,” said Herzog, who expressed the hope that peace will return to Israel.
